Franklinville Central School District


Summary:

The Franklinville Central School District is home to two schools: Franklinville Junior-Senior High School and Franklinville Elementary School. The district serves students from pre-kindergarten through 12th grade and is located in a predominantly white, rural area.

Franklinville Junior-Senior High School stands out as a top-performing school, consistently earning a 5-star rating from SchoolDigger and ranking in the top 10% of New York high schools. The school boasts a 100% four-year graduation rate and a 0% dropout rate, indicating exceptional academic achievement. In contrast, Franklinville Elementary School also performs well, with several grade levels exceeding the district and state averages in English Language Arts and Math.

Both schools face challenges, such as a lack of racial diversity and high rates of students receiving free or reduced-price lunch, suggesting socioeconomic disparities within the district. The per-student spending also varies, with Franklinville Junior-Senior High School spending $18,187 per student, while Franklinville Elementary School spends $15,450 per student.
